Free Sherried Pumpkin Soup


(Can be made two days ahead and refrigerated.)


Per serving: 128 calories; 3g total fat (1.5g saturated); 10g carbs




2 T. unsalted butter


2 medium onions, sliced thick


3 c. water


1 ¾ c. low salt chicken broth


1 can (14 oz.) pumpkin


½ t. nutmeg


2 T. dried crushed bell pepper


½ t. seasoned pepper


1 t. MSG


1 c. sherry




Sauté onions in butter until golden (7-8 minutes), stirring occasionally. Stir in water, broth, pumpkin and nutmeg. Simmer, stirring occasionally, for 5 minutes.




Puree in batches in blender until smooth and return to pot. [Blender should not be filled over halfway.]




Stir in dried bell pepper, seasoned pepper and MSG. Adjust seasoning to your taste. Just before serving, stir in sherry and remove from heat.




Free Mock Mashed Potatoes


Per serving: 57 calories; 3g total fat (0g saturated); 5g carbs




5 c. cauliflower florets


5 c. water


¼ c. light mayonnaise


¼ t. salt


1/8 t. seasoned pepper




Place water in bottom of steamer and put cauliflower in steamer basket. Cover steamer pot. Turn burner to moderate heat.




Once water starts to steam, cook about 15 minutes or until cauliflower is tender. Drain.


Use food processor or blender to puree cauliflower, mayonnaise and salt. Transfer to serving bowl. Garnish with seasoned pepper.
